The fewer they sell, the more they charge. Make sense??

If someone would offer a plain jane, stripped down, solid color 21ft'er with nothing but a fuel & water pressure gauge for around 30k, they wouldn't be able to build them fast enough. Quality doesn't have to suffer, just cut out all the BS options no one "needs" to begin with.

I will Never buy new. Wayyyyy too much initial depreciation for my finances. Used boats work very well for me!
The skeeter team guys usually fish their boats 2 years and have all the scheduled maintenance performed like they should... That will be my route!

I'm guilty of buying a new boat this year. I shopped around and feel like I got a good deal. Sure I'll take a depreciation hit, but I tend to hold on to my boats longer than most. I bought my last boat in 1998 and plan on keeping this boat for a long time. For me, there's just something about knowing you're the first time owner and getting the colors and options you desire.
Also, I didn't pay anywhere near 60K for my 20XS with a Merc 250 Pro XS.

Soon the used market will rise because as fewer boats are sold (70 % Off)the good used ones will become of more value - it's the same in the auto business- slow sales then a few years later the used cars are up in value- the new boats are about the same price as the last two years - boats and all such toys are the worst thing for investments - if you have to look at it like that then there will never be a justification - it has to be chump change or it's not worth the pain - that's a fact

I've had four boats in my life. Three were bought used and one new. The new one is the only boat I didn't come out on, lost $10,000. If you look long enough, you can find some really nice boats 1-4 yrs old that will last a long, long time w/ proper maintenance. I will never own a brand new boat again!
